Subject: Handover — consent banner rollout

Welcome aboard. Banner rollout for Driftholm is at 40% of traffic; ramp 20% per day if error budget holds. Config lives in the Wrenfall repo, releases branch. Do not merge copy changes without legal's tag. Release bundles must be signed before the ramp job picks them up; the signing key follows.

rollout seal: bky9_2369ZXVnu

## Tuning

Gristmill's driver-assignment heuristic weighs distance, idle time, and rejection history. Don't adjust weights during an active surge; changes apply fleet-wide within a minute. If assignments cluster on few drivers, raise the idle-time weight first. Radius expansion is the last lever — it hurts ETAs fast. Revert via the previous config snapshot if unsure. Current constants are below.

constants for fahop-fahaf:
RATE_LIMITS = {
    "quenath": 1,
    "quenwyn": 10,
    "ralael": 10,
    "wenix": 1,
}

Runbook: account recovery — read-replica lag alarm. When the Quillbrook lag alarm fires above 90 seconds, recovery lookups on the Tindervale replica may return stale account states. Pause the recovery queue, fail reads over to the primary, and note the switch in the sync log for Friday's review. Lag usually clears within ten minutes; if not, page the data-tier rotation. To authorize the failover in the Marrowgate console, an operator must enter the standing recovery passphrase, which is:

vault phrase of fahif-kafog = istdor-caseth-holox-holir-fraox-noviel

## Escalation — Schemary Registry

Plugin authors: do not retry failed schema registrations more than twice. Validation rejections are final; fix the schema, bump the version, resubmit. If the registry returns server errors for over 15 minutes, stop publishing and check the status page. Compatibility-mode disputes go through the appeals queue. For anything blocking a release, contact the registry team here.

escalation mailbox, kaweg-kahif: druwyn.sordor@nelvroworks.corp